The post office reported a $15.9 billion loss. the post office is losing money because of a 2006 law passed in a lame duck session of the congress by the republicans. the law requires the post office to prefund employee s retirement accounts for the next 75 years. i wonder if mitt romney would say that s a good business plan. these overpayments make up $11 billion of this year s net loss. now the other $5 billion is because of the decline in mailing that s taken place in operations, but it would have been manageable. both problems can be fixed. in april the senate passed a bill allowing the postal service to regain in postal payments. the bill went nowhere. speaker john boehner didn t want anything to do with it. ....
